Output 3ffcfba20526cd9521b63707ee1ca247ea67668bdf457e558dbf4d82bc3c3063:0

value
142415
script pubkey
OP_0 OP_PUSHBYTES_20 18a9316695d9a515704b148c75c64b9cdf6abf07
address
bc1qrz5nze54mxj32uztzjx8t3jtnn0k40c8e5yc3d
transaction
3ffcfba20526cd9521b63707ee1ca247ea67668bdf457e558dbf4d82bc3c3063
confirmations
113639
spent
true